Five times the Doctor is interrupted
(and the one time he makes sure)
-
1.
They were dancing in an old hospital, about to meet their certain death. He didn't care. He flirted with her, and she flirted back. She smiled. He looked deeply into her eyes, pulled her closer...
"Hey, you two! Most people actually notice when they've been teleported, you know."
-
2.
Rose was laughing. Truly a heavenly sound. He wanted to kiss her, her cheek, her nose, her neck...but he'd settle for her lips for now. He leaned in...
"Hah! That was real funny, Doc! Hey, Rose, listen to this one..."
-
3.
Rose was babbling. She had talked non-stop for over half an hour. How could she continue to rattle out phrases at such a high velocity speed? Humans had much bigger lungs than he'd have thought.
If he did it now, he'd have the excuse of trying to shut her up...
"Oy! Rose, take a breather once in a while!"
-
4.
The Tardis shook. Great. Another Time disruption, and now he'd have to go parts hunting with the Captain. Then there was another shake, larger this time, and Rose lost her balance, grabbing him with her as she fell.
She was so close, her face only a fraction of an inch from his. All he'd have to do was move his head a tiny bit to the left, and...
A hand appeared out of nowhere, and he felt himself being hauled off Rose. Then the Captain was bent over Rose, smiling.
"Here, take my hand, I'll get you up and about in no time!"
-
5.
Dancing. What was it with this constant dancing, anyway? Nevertheless, he had to admit, it was nice. Even if it was in a shady alien bar.
Rose was in his arms, smiling up at him, her eyes bright. He let the alien rhythms carry them along, and he gave what he knew Rose referred to as the 'goofy grin'.
If he would happen to step out of tune to the music, accidentally of course, they would literally be nose to nose...
He felt an insistent tap on his shoulder, and he almost groaned when he heard the voice.
"Hey, Doc, mind if I cut in? If you don't want to dance, then perhaps Rose might appreciate some of my moves..."
-
Jack woke up suddenly, and almost squeaked with surprise, though he'd never admit that to anyone. Ever.
He felt a pair of hands dragging him along, and tried to get a look at who, or what, was doing the dragging.
"Oy! Doc, what's going on?"
The Doctor ignored him, just opened the door and threw him straight out. He threw out his clothes, including the coat, a second later.
"Stay away for a few hours. Do not try to get in, the doors will be locked."
Jack felt, more than saw, the door slamming in his face. He stood there for a moment, then walked away, wearing nothing but a small smile playing on his lips.
